Abstract
An approach for recommending an activity during travel. The approach includes receiving a request for a travel destination and a desired arrival time. Furthermore, the approach determines a route to the travel destination and retrieves external data based on the route. Based on the retrieved data and the route, the approach calculates and outputs an initial activity list. And the approach measures vehicle dynamics based on one or more motion sensors and updates and outputs the activity list based on the vehicle dynamics.
